$2.6 MILLION KIWI CHALLENGE TOURNAMENT COMES TO KAURI CLIFFS AND CAPE KIDNAPPERS - OCTOBER 27-28, 2008
ADAM SCOTT, BRANDT SNEDEKER, ANTHONY KIM AND HUNTER MAHAN DEBUT IN FIRST ‘KIWI CHALLENGE’
Together, they help define the future of golf. Adam Scott, Brandt Snedeker, Anthony Kim and Hunter Mahan are a foursome that represents a combination of 10 PGA TOUR victories. They have that special charisma that draws golf fans and television viewers. The fans have designated them “the future of golf.” The October 27-28 Kiwi Challenge features all four playing 18 holes each day over two days on two of the most stunning courses in the world, Kauri Cliffs and Cape Kidnappers, for a total purse of $2.6 million. NBC will televise the Kiwi Challenge Saturday, November 15 and Sunday, November 16 (USA). The players begin with 7,119-yard Kauri Cliffs. Designed by Orlando-based architect David Harman, Kauri Cliffs features 15 holes that view the Pacific Ocean. The inland holes are in pristine settings, winding through marsh, forest and farmland. From there, the players will take on Cape Kidnappers, the Tom Doak-designed course overlooking beautiful Hawke’s Bay that in four short years, has become one of the top golf courses in the world. Also measuring out at 7,119 yards, Cape Kidnappers was ranked 41st in the world by Golf Magazine, a fitting tribute for a course with holes that not only jut out dramatically over the Pacific, but bring a working farm into play. These are the seaside settings that await Scott, Kim, Snedeker and Mahan, settings that will test the shot-making abilities of these four young stars.

INTRODUCING GROUP EXECUTIVE CHEF DALE GARTLAND
What started as a summer abroad for Chef Dale Gartland has turned into four successful years in New Zealand. As Group Executive Chef, Dale now oversees both Kauri Cliffs and Cape Kidnappers. Born in England, Dale trained in his home county of Shropshire. After graduation, Dale worked at two hotels in the Lake District and Somerset, both with a reputation for outstanding cuisine. In 1999 Dale landed his big break – the opportunity to work with his idol Chef Michael Caines at Relais & Chateaux, Relais Gourmand property, Gidleigh Park. To this day, Gartland regards Michael Caines as a major influence in his career. During his time at Kauri Cliffs, Dale gained valuable
experience with the best chefs and top kitchens in the world, including Peter Gordon at Providores, Gary Rhodes at 24, Brad Farmerie at Public and Thomas Keller at Per Se. 2008 will be no different for Dale, as he is overseeing our Food & Wine weekends in August and will again be working with top industry identities to ensure that guests experience the finest in local cuisine. Dale is excited about the style of cuisine at The Farm and Kauri Cliffs and the bountiful local produce, fresh meats and seafoods available in both regions mean that he and his team have so many menu options. When Dale moved to the Hawke’s Bay he immersed himself in the area, meeting with local farmers and forming relationships with the growers and producers, and his menu reflects the best the area has to offer.
